I hate to be *that* guy, because I am not a Trump supporter. However, ALL of these call logs come from the early 2000's era. He was not calling for massages. Trump and Epstein were already having a falling out at this exact time over a bidding war for the $62.3 Million Maison de l’Amitie, which ironically means “the House of Friendship” in French. The mansion and the real estate deal are the reasons for all of these phone calls. As bankruptcy loomed over this coveted property, which had been owned by nursing home magnate Abe Gosman, Trump and Epstein engaged in a fierce bidding war, where Trump would come out on top.

That does not excuse any other behavior or comments from Trump that have a sexual nature. However, anyone who wants to look at the actual data without adding emotionally charged convoluted conclusions can see this for what it is, business messages between two ego-driven and wealthy men who wanted to come out on top in this real estate deal.
